The $109 million market cap altcoin Keeta [KTA] experienced a 36.7% rally in the past 24 hours, at press time. CoinMarketCap data showed that it had a 400% surge in daily trading volume as traders and investors raced to capture some gains the altcoin was posting.

These gains came at a time of wider market uncertainty and drawdown. Bitcoin [BTC] faced rejection from the $76k level in the past two weeks and retested the $66k level as support on Tuesday, the 31st of March.

Can KTA keep its rally going, or is this rally one for holders to sell?

Right time to take profits?

Source: KTA/USDT on TradingView

The 1-day chart of the altcoin showed the breakdown below the $0.2 support zone in mid-March. The trading volume on Wednesday, the 18th of March, was the highest single-day volume since Friday, the 12th of December 2025.

The high-volume breakdown below a support level that has held throughout 2026 was significant.

Yet, at the time of writing, KTA was poking its head back above the same resistance zone, which coincides with a psychological round number resistance.

The CMF climbed to +0.08 to indicate heavy buying pressure and sizeable capital inflows. It must be noted that the daily CMF has been negative since the market crash in the first week of February.

Meanwhile, the daily RSI has also recovered to push past neutral 50. This indicated sustainable upward momentum.

Traders’ call to action: Sell!

Source: KTA/USDT on TradingView

The 1-hour chart showed bullish volume and momentum indicators, but the run could be ending. While the 1-day chart stressed a bearish long-term structure, the 1-hour chart hinted at a pullback toward the $0.176 level, a support from earlier in March.

The CMF was back below +0.05 and, more importantly, the RSI was making a bearish divergence.

This was a clear sign that short-term holders should consider taking profits. As things stand, the longer-term bias means that they should be wary of buying a pullback and expect further losses instead.

The Largest IPO in History Ignites Heated Debate: Is SpaceX Worth $1.77 Trillion?

SpaceX's potential IPO is priced at $135 per share, aiming to raise $75 billion and valuing the company at approximately $1.77 trillion, which would make it the largest IPO in history. This valuation has sparked intense debate among investors. Bullish analysts, including major underwriters Goldman Sachs and Morgan Stanley, argue the valuation is justified by SpaceX's long-term potential. They see it not just as a rocket company but as a future leader in space infrastructure, with key growth drivers being Starlink satellite internet, low-cost rocket launches, and future AI-related ventures. They project revenues reaching hundreds of billions to trillions of dollars by 2030-2040. ARK Invest's model suggests a 2030 enterprise value could reach $2.5 trillion. Bearish analysts from independent research firms like Morningstar, PitchBook, and New Constructs contend the IPO price is excessively high, already pricing in unrealistic future growth. Using DCF and sum-of-the-parts models, they estimate fair value between $780 billion and $1.7 trillion, significantly below the IPO target. They highlight risks such as the speculative nature of AI projections, over-dependence on Elon Musk, high growth expectations, and corporate governance concerns. Trefis set a target price of just $79 per share. While both sides acknowledge SpaceX's unique position in commercial space, the core disagreement centers on whether the $135 share price offers a reasonable margin of safety or is overly optimistic. Despite the valuation controversy, reported strong demand for the IPO indicates significant market interest.

After the Passage of the GENIUS Act and the CLARITY Act, What Is the Correct Architecture for On-Chain Yield?

The article discusses the evolution of on-chain credit, distinguishing three markets: overcollateralized crypto lending, unsecured lending (largely unsuccessful), and asset-backed credit (ABC). ABC, backed by identifiable real-world collateral with legal recourse, is identified as the fastest-growing category and the only one credibly addressing adverse selection—the core problem in credit where the riskiest borrowers self-select. Current growth in on-chain Real World Assets (RWAs), particularly tokenized private credit funds (e.g., Maple Finance, Centrifuge), is substantial but often merely "wraps" existing fund structures, inheriting their risks rather than solving adverse selection at the protocol level. The regulatory landscape is a key driver, with the US GENIUS Act (prohibiting stablecoin issuers from paying yield) and the proposed CLARITY Act (closing loopholes on indirect yield) set to redefine permissible yield-bearing products. This makes vaults (like ERC-4626) the critical architecture—they become the primary compliant vehicle for delivering yield, functioning as issuance, disclosure, distribution, and recovery mechanisms. The author's thesis is that the correct post-GENIUS/CLARITY architecture involves building ABC solutions where credit assessment, structure, and recovery are encoded directly into the smart contract vault layer, moving beyond mere tokenized fund wrappers to solve adverse selection fundamentally and ensure regulatory compliance.

Alibaba's Yet Another New Business Division: What Signal Does It Send?

Alibaba has established a new "Token Foundry" business unit, merging its Tongyi large model division and Future Life Lab. Led directly by Group CEO Wu Yongming, this marks the company's third significant AI organizational reshuffle in 2026, following the creation of the Alibaba Token Hub (ATH) and a Group Technology Committee. The move signals a strategic shift from consolidating AI resources to accelerating productization and commercialization. The "Token Foundry" name reflects Alibaba's ambition to become a foundational supplier in the AI era, focusing on model development and commercial application. Key teams, including those behind the high-performing HappyHorse video generation model, have been integrated into the new unit. Concurrently, Zhou Jingren, architect of the Qwen model series, has been appointed Group Chief Scientist to lead a new AI Future Research Institute, focusing on long-term technological breakthroughs like Agent capabilities. This restructuring creates a clear four-layer AI architecture within Alibaba: the research institute for frontier exploration, Token Foundry for core models and commercialization, MaaS for platform services, and business units like Qianwen (C端) and Wukong (B端) for end-user applications. The adjustments align with a global trend among tech giants like Google and Microsoft to centralize AI leadership under the CEO and deeply integrate research with business units. The urgency is driven by a narrowing competitive window. Alibaba has announced its AI business is now entering a commercialization phase, with AI-related revenue seeing triple-digit growth for eleven consecutive quarters. The company faces intense competition in the MaaS (Model-as-a-Service) sector from rivals like ByteDance and Tencent. The Token Foundry initiative represents Alibaba's effort to streamline execution and enhance competitiveness in this critical, fast-evolving landscape.
